The structural structure of contemporary waste management positions a substantial emphasis on source separation, which basically changes how neighborhood members interact with Lane Cove Garbage Collection. Standard operations divide family waste into distinct streams, typically separating basic garbage dump rubbish, comingled recyclables like glass and plastics, and natural garden plant life. This careful partitioning makes sure that Lane Cove Garbage Collection can transport various products into their proper processing streams rather than sending everything straight to a central garbage dump. The procedure needs a cumulative effort, where homeowners properly arrange their daily waste into the designated colour-coded mobile garbage bins before wheeling them out to the kerbside. When carried out properly, this preliminary sorting increases the efficiency of the collection teams and guarantees that important resources, such as aluminium cans and paper items, are effectively recovered. Raw material and garden waste gathered through the dedicated Lane Cove routes are routinely converted into premium garden compost and mulch, which later on improve local farms. At the same time, mixed recycling streams are sent out to sophisticated material‑recovery centers where automated equipment separates, bales and readies plastics and metals for reuse in manufacturing.
